A snail travels at a rate of 2.58 feet per minute. How gas will he travel in 9 minutes?
alukav5142 [94]
A snail travels at a rate of 2.58 feet PER MINUTE. After 9 minutes, it will travel 2.58 * 9 feet.

2.58 * 9 = 23.22 feet.

The snail travels 23.22 feet in 9 minutes.

You can see that it travels 2.58 feet per minute. In the next minute, it will travel another 2.58 feet. And so on until the 9th minute passes. This is the same as:

2.58 + 2.58 + 2.58 + 2.58 + 2.58 + 2.58 + 2.58 + 2.58 + <span>2.58 = 9 * 2.58 = 23.22</span>
